Chroniques de Bournemouth
Bournemouth was a desolate heath until 1810, when retired army officer Lewis Tregonwell built a summer villa and planted pine trees to drain the bog. Victorian railway expansion turned it into a genteel resort; the pier opened in 1880, the chalybeate spa in 1883. Edwardian builders covered the cliffs with Italianate hotels and pine-shaded promenades. Today it's a student-heavy town (Bournemouth University) with a revived art scene—the Russell-Cotes Museum and the Bournemouth Arts by the Sea festival—alongside arcades and hen parties. The sandy beach, six miles of it, remains the real draw.
Meilleur moment pour visiter
Guide complet de Bournemouth →Meilleurs mois
June and September: consistently warm (18-22°C), low rainfall, school holidays haven't peaked or have just ended. Crowds are thin enough to get a deckchair without queueing.
Peak / Festival surge
August and July half-term weeks. School holidays clump families on the beach; Bournemouth Air Festival (August/September) brings extra day-trippers. Hotel prices double or triple; book six months ahead.
La saison des épaules
May and October. May offers 15-18°C and blooming gardens; October has crisp sea air and empty miles of sand. Room rates drop 30-40% from peak, and you'll walk straight into most restaurants.
Météo & Emballage
A sea fog can roll in from the English Channel by 4pm, dropping visibility to 50m and temperature by 5°C. Always carry a windproof jacket and a light jumper, even on a 25°C day.

Monnaie & Monnaie
Get a travel card →British Pound Sterling, GBP
Use high-street banks or post offices for better rates than airport/tourist bureaux; most travellers use ATMs to withdraw cash directly from UK banks at fair rates.
Contactless cards and mobile payments (Apple Pay, Google Pay) are ubiquitous; chip-and-PIN still common; most establishments accept major cards without issue.
Optional in casual venues (10-15% in restaurants if service impressed); rounding up or small change is normal in cafés and pubs; hotel staff appreciate £1-2 per bag.
